Summary: Triggered checkpoints can be delayed by discarding shared
state

Quick note: CheckpointCleaner is not involved here.
When a checkpoint is subsumed, SharedStateRegistry schedules its unused shared
state for async deletion. It uses common IO pool for this and adds a Runnable
per state handle. ( see SharedStateRegistryImpl.scheduleAsyncDelete)
When a checkpoint is started, CheckpointCoordinator uses the same thread pool
to initialize the location for it. (see
CheckpointCoordinator.initializeCheckpoint)
The thread pool is of fixed size
[jobmanager.io-pool.size|https://nightlies.apache.org/flink/flink-docs-master/docs/deployment/config/#jobmanager-io-pool-size];
by default it's the number of CPU cores) and uses FIFO queue for tasks.
When there is a spike in state deletion, the next checkpoint is delayed waiting
for an available IO thread.
I believe the issue is an old one.
But it particularly affects changelog state backend, because 1) such spikes are
likely; 2) workloads are latency sensitive.
